Six infants died from cold in Gaza, medics say
Palestinian medics said on Tuesday that at least six infants have died from hypothermia in the last two weeks in the Gaza Strip, reports AP. In the strip hundreds of thousands of people are living in tent camps and war-damaged buildings during a fragile ceasefire. With temperatures dropping...
